Responsibilities
- Troubleshoot breakdowns, disassemble equipment, and replace defective machine components.
- Perform advanced set-ups on equipment, install tools and fixtures, verify machine control settings, run first piece sample parts, and check for required specifications.
- Select, load and test computer programs for each job, make offsets to the program, and make necessary machine feed, speed, and axis point adjustments.
- Maintain machine operation, check parts throughout run, and make necessary adjustments to ensure part specification and quality standards are maintained.
- Replace, reset, and sharpen tools when necessary.
- Perform general machine maintenance, clean machine, check oil and coolant levels and add as necessary.
- Complete inspections throughout run, record inspection findings on inspection sheets, and write detailed downtime and other shift communications in a log book.
- Report accurate count of production parts, scrap, and labor hours by completing required paperwork and/or electronic entry.
- Keep work area in clean and orderly condition, complying with established 6S standards.
- Cross-train by rotating to different machines and work areas as required.
- Participate in various lean manufacturing activities to improve products, reduce waste, or learn new skills or operations.
- Perform all other duties as assigned.
Requirements
- Ability to securely load and align raw materials, orient workpieces, and adjust programs (X, Y, Z and R axes) to ensure print conforms to artwork print.
- Ability to disassemble, clean, and reassemble ink cups, print pads, and fixtures to prevent machine downtime.
- Familiarity with touch-screen machine interfaces, Microsoft Outlook/Teams, Inventory management (components & production supplies), and Production schedule adherence & record-keeping.
- Understanding of ink chemistry, including the proper measurement and addition of hardeners and thinners to optimize the printing process.
- Excellent near vision to inspect finished items, ensuring accurate registration (alignment), crisp image transfer, and zero smudging or distortion.
- Ability to identify and resolve print defects such as ink splash, print voids, bubbles, misregistration (color alignment), or fading by tweaking ink viscosity, machine settings, pad location and/or pad durometer.
- Fine motor skills required to safely handle pads, engraving plates, and print substrates.
- Ability to stand for long periods and lift moderately heavy printing materials and products (up to 50lbs).
